Leading close-up magicians competed in front of an invited audience, and members of The Magic Circle for the coveted title.
Congratulations go to Matthew Garrett who was awarded the Devano Trophy, and the title of The Magic Circle Close-up Magician of the year 2010 together with a prize of £500 by the panel of five judges. Steve Faulkner took the second prize, winning £250, and Russell Levinson took the third prize, winning £150. The originality prize was awarded to Paul Brown, with a prize of £100.
